The Redskins are releasing cornerback Josh Norman, Grant Paulsen has confirmed for 106.7 The Fan. In doing so, Washington saves $12.5 million against the Cap while incurring $3 million in dead cap money.
Norman, 32, spent four seasons with the Redskins after signing a five-year, $75 million deal with the team in April 2016.
Mike Garafolo of NFL Network was first to report the news.
